Leo Erazo highlights two predominant terroirs in the Itata Valley with the Pais grape as the medium - Vulcanic and Granitic. “Volcanico’ Pais also comes from a very old and own rooted parcel (over 100 years) grown on basaltic soils. Grapes are hand harvested and fermentation starts spontaneously with native yeasts in concrete vats. Skins are basket pressed and the wine is then aged in large casks made from the local “Rauli” wood for 14 months. Light to medium bodied posture, with ripe and vibrant fruit (cassis/boysenberry), and shows its understated savory side with a smoky, peppery undertone. Tannins are fine but present, and in a way, it’s a wine that plays in the same key as something like Cabernet Franc from Chinon. Bruno Sant'Anna
